I understand what you meant, but truth be told, NO ONE is making a "Vape Specific" battery.
The batteries that we use for vaping were designed for other uses. Specifically in battery packs for hybrid cars and cordless power tools. These battery packs have their own battery management system (BMS) that ensures configurable, consistent protection at desired current, voltage, and temperature settings to ensure long battery pack life. As vapers, we are primarily using single battery cells alone by themselves, which often means we may be using these single cells at or above their recommended specifications for a single cell. This application is not the intended use for these cells.
This is why it is important to choose your batteries wisely, and never push your batteries beyond their specifications.
